In enhancement to gaining RD and LD credentials, some registered dietitians may complete customized training to be able to much better counsel individuals with certain nutrition goals or health problems. Each of those certifications might include added letters after their name, also. Some dietitians might gain qualifications in specialties like: Sports dietetics (CSSD). Gerontological nourishment (CSG). Pediatric nourishment (CSP). Excessive weight and weight management (CSOWM). Diabetes treatment and education (CDCES). Some qualification programs might be open to people that aren't registered dietitians.

The solution exists is a distinction. As an Accredited Practising Dietitian and Accredited Nutritional expert, I believe it is exceptionally essential to locate a practitioner best suited to your private demands; and it is essential to make an informed selection. In Australia there is no legal defense over the terms 'dietitian' and 'nutritional expert.' This means that anyone (with a variety of education and learning and training) can describe themselves as a dietitian or a nutritional expert.

-1

In comparison, the term nutritionist is not as managed as APD. While many nutritional experts undergo college training, it is not to the extent of dietitians.

-1

Nutritionists are not informed in medical nourishment therapy and can not recommend diet regimens in illness states. This consists of both in specific or group nutritional interventions. Nutritionists are just able to provide advice for basic wellness issues such as weight administration, nutrition across the life process, or nourishment in different nutritional choices (such as veganism and vegetarianism).

Weight Loss Nutritionist – Woodbridge

-1

It is vital to aim out that, because of improved education, all APDs are instantly Approved Nutritional experts and are able to offer all of the solutions a nutritionist can offer. The purpose of both nutritionists and dietitians is to help individuals accomplish ideal health and well-being through improving nutrition. The primary difference between a dietitian (only those with the APD title) and a nutritionist is that APDs have gone on to refresher course and are certified to provide medical nourishment treatment to individuals and to teams.

-1

APDs performance is also consistently kept track of and they are needed to complete continual education and learning. APDs are bound by a Code of Ethics, and those who do not comply (along with those who do not complete the needed constant expert advancement) shed their APD title. APDs are additionally registered with Medicare, DVA and a lot of health and wellness funds; whereas, nutritional experts are not.
